Offered byState Bank of India

From India through all SBI branches and eligible OnlineSBI or YONO channels, to supported overseas destinations and currencies subject to FEMA, RBI LRS, purpose and beneficiary restrictions

Key facts

What the official sources publish

Branch currency coverageAvailable at all SBI branches in USD, GBP, EUR, AUD, SGD, CAD, AED and NZD, plus 89 miscellaneous currencies

OnlineSBI currency coverageUSD, GBP, EUR, AUD, SGD, CAD, AED and NZD for eligible Retail Internet Banking users

Published eligibility and funding routesResident individuals under RBI's Liberalised Remittance Scheme, subject to its current limit, and NRIs remitting from an NRE account

LRS annual limit stated by SBIUSD 250,000 per financial year for resident individuals, subject to the overall RBI Liberalised Remittance Scheme limit

Branch transaction and daily limitUSD 250,000 equivalent per transaction and per day, within the resident customer's overall LRS limit

OnlineSBI transaction and daily limitUSD 40,000 equivalent per transaction and per day, within the resident customer's overall LRS limit

YONO limit and currenciesUp to USD 40,000 equivalent per transaction and per day in USD, EUR, GBP, CAD, AUD, NZD, SGD or AED

Account compliance conditionCustomer account must be KYC-compliant with updated PAN

Branch submission routeCustomer may visit any SBI branch with beneficiary details

Remittances outside Fx-OUTFor outward remittances not covered by Fx-OUT, approach an SBI forex-authorised branch

Eligibility

  • Resident transfers must fit the current RBI Liberalised Remittance Scheme, an eligible purpose, the customer's remaining annual utilisation and applicable FEMA, tax and bank checks.
  • The SBI page was last updated 8 April 2025; confirm the current LRS ceiling, permitted purpose, live exchange rate, fees, tax collection, limits and required evidence before remitting.
  • NRI use is described for remittance from an NRE account; channel and purpose availability should be confirmed with SBI.

Passing a listed condition does not mean the bank will approve an application.

Documents the bank lists

  • KYC-compliant SBI customer profile with updated PAN
  • Beneficiary details
  • Current purpose-specific declarations and supporting evidence required by SBI, FEMA and RBI rules
